Chennai-based edtech company Kruu has secured international recognition by winning the Progressive Education Delivery Award at the prestigious PIEoneer Awards 2025, held at London’s historic Guildhall.
The accolade celebrates innovative approaches to teaching and learning, highlighting programmes that make education more inclusive, impactful and relevant to 21st-century student needs. This year’s awards featured 148 finalists across 24 categories, selected from hundreds of global entries by an independent panel of experts.
Accepting the award, Rahul Ramachandran, director of Kruu, expressed gratitude to the PIE team and the company’s global network of professors and teachers, noting the honour would inspire the team “to push boundaries and achieve even more.”
Prof. Anil Srinivasan, founder and CEO of Kruu, added: “This recognition reflects our mission to ensure every student has the opportunity to thrive in a rapidly changing world by making education more inclusive, impactful and globally connected.”
Kruu’s success marks a significant milestone for the organisation and a proud moment for India, as its education innovators continue to earn international acclaim.
